Single Gender Class?!?!?

In preparation for my new adventure of teaching a fourth grade, all boys class, I've been doing some research. This phenomenon seemed new to me but apparently this is an older strategy.  Here's some food for thought: According to Dr. Leonard Sax, coed classrooms perpetuate gender stereotypes.  There seem to be some noticeable differences in the way that boys and girls learn in single gender classroom.  For starters, girls typically hear better than boys on average.  Most boys value friendly competition over friendship.  That doesn't mean boys don't have friends, boys and girls have different relationships with their peers.
